一、 团队介绍
饶峰特聘教授(国家优青)团队主要研究
(1)相变存储器材料、机理与器件;
(2)发光材料(稀土/半导体)、机理与应用;
(3)二维电子与能源材料与应用;
(4)材料在原位外场作用下的透射电子学研究。
二、 应聘条件
(1)具有物理、材料、化学等相关学科博士学位或3 个月内可以完成论文答辩;有电子器件设计与制备相关经验者优先;
(2)年龄不超过32周岁;
(3)有较好的中英文写作水平、团队协作能力与开拓进取精神。
三、 聘期待遇
(1)按深圳市政府博士后研究资助规定,开题报告和中期考核合格后各可获得深圳市提供的补助,每期12万元(免税);
(2)每月发放2240元房补(免税),发放24个月;
(3)每月工资9000元(税前,非用人成本);
(4)住房公积金;
(5)350元/月误餐补助,每年发放10个月;
(6)提供周转房;
(7)博士后人员进站,可自愿选择落户深圳市。选择落户深圳市的,其配偶及未成年子女可办理随迁入户。博士后子女入托、入学等按深圳市相关条例执行;
(8)超出基础科研考核指标的绩效奖励:在权威期刊发表学术论文或者获得国家级科研项目的博士后,深圳大学按规定给予科研奖励或配套资助;
(9)博士后入站奖励计划。
